Pumpkin Alfredo Sauce

We made this for our Halloween dinner yesterday. It sounds super weird, but it was actually really yummy. My boys ate it up and even asked for seconds! Great way to use up any extra pumpkin you might have because it doesn't take very much. The pumpkin taste is actually very mild.

From Our Best Bites

1 pkg. fresh pasta (we used frozen cheese ravioli and they were awesome!)
1/2 batch Guiltless Alfredo Sauce
1/2 T. real butter
1/4 cup finely minced onion
2 Tb. chicken broth
1 Tb freshly chopped sage (or 1 tsp dry sage)
1/2 Tb. Fresh thyme (or 1/2 tsp dried thyme)
1/2 cup canned pumpkin

Cook the pasta according to package directions. In a separate saucepan, melt the butter on medium heat. When melted, add onion and saute until it is translucent and fragrant. Add chicken broth and herbs. Use a spatula to deglaze the pan a bit and get any cooked bits off the bottom. Add pumpkin and whisk to combine. Add alfredo sauce, stir to combine, and cook until heated through. Serve immediately over the cooked pasta.
